What is Nutmeg

  • Nutmeg is a kind of spice usually used in the kitchen. It is extracted from the seeds of the Myristica Fragrans tree that is native to Indonesia. It is also grown in other tropical regions around the world.
  • Nutmeg seeds are oval-shaped and about the size of a small plum covered with a brownish-color solid shell.
  • When seeds are harvested and dried, it can be grated or ground into fine powder used as a seasoning agent in many sweet or salty dishes.
  • Nutmeg has got a warm, sweet, and slightly nutty flavor usually used in sweets such as pies, cakes, and custard. It is also used in salty dishes such as soup, stews and meat dishes.

Disadvantages of Nutmeg

Consumption of large amounts of nutmeg may be poisonous and cause adverse effects such as nausea, giddiness, and hallucination. Therefore, nutmeg should be taken moderately and as part of a balance and diversified diet system.
